FD53 YPK is a 2004 Smart (mcc) Roadster in Blue with a 698c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.9%.
Across all 2004 Smart (mcc) Roadster models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.4% with a typical mileage of 55,275 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Smart (mcc) Roadster fails its MOT is registration plate lamp not working, accounting for 713 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FD53 YPK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Smart (mcc) Roadster typ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 22 years old, this Smart (mcc) Roadster is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
